Voting on the GBN 06/19/07 proposals

I just read through it, and they are difficult, if not impossible to figure out. That seems true of many other companies,who have sent me voting materials in the past also, however. No wonder that so many shareholders just don't vote.

I don't like the idea of Preferred Shares, they are proposing again. They point out that proposal failed by a small margin last time, so they have it on the ballet again. As I remember many companies eliminated their share class, Preferred Shares, as something from the past. Preferred Shares, usually have special voting rights and other privileges not afforded to Common Shares. I see the Directors will have the authority to determine what the privileges will be on these shares. I currently plan to vote against this proposal.

As for the other proposals, the Shareholders Rights, I may just not vote on that one. Perhaps some of the large companies, who hold a lot of shares of GBN, like some of the precious metals mutual funds, have persons who are knowledgeable on this, and they can do the voting for us.

Not sure about the revised Share Option plan either. They have had years to work this out and this plan has been revised many times. So I am inclined to vote against it.

GBN, as does many other companies, appears to have no desire to explain the proposals, in terms the average shareholder can understand, and that could be the way they want it to be. I am not going to vote yes on anything I can not understand. Fortunately I am set up to vote on the Internet, so I have time to work on this before the meeting on June 19, 2007.
